在vue中用一个计算属性改变 remark:备注 文本的显示格式。如果字符长度大于14,之后的字符用。。。t代替。 但是如果后台传的是 remark为null,那这里就会报 : v-if判断数组长度是,length报错 [Vue warn]: Error in render: "TypeError: Cannot read property 'length' of null" 1. 解决:在判断之前在判断下 !
*@description: 校验空值、null、undefined、[] *@param{*}val*@return{*} */exportfunctionverification(val) {letvalString = val +""letverificationType = ["","null","undefined"]returnverificationType.includes(valString) } vue 调用 属性判断:v-if="!verifications(val)"标签判断:<diV>{{verification...
51CTO博客已为您找到关于vue v-if判断null的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及vue v-if判断null问答内容。更多vue v-if判断null相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
* @description: 校验空值、null、undefined、[]* @param {*} val * @return {*} */ export function verification(val) { let valString = val + ""let verificationType = ["", "null", "undefined"]return verificationType.includes(valString)} vue 调⽤ 属性判断:v-if="!verifications(val)"标...
您可以显式检查typeof showdiv是否为boolean,并基于此显示如下div:
data: function () { return { scheduleData: null, scheduleStartTime: null, todayData: null, }; }, 反复调试,发现上面代码,网站进去会直接白屏卡住,console都打不开,卡一会就弹奔溃提示。把todayData改成[]之后问题不出现,把todayData.length改成todayData问题也不出现。这个是Vue3本身的问题还是我的理解不...
vue中v-if与v-show的区别以及使用场景 区别 1.手段:v-if是通过控制dom节点的存在与否来控制元素的显隐;v-show是通过设置DOM元素的display样式,block为显示,none为隐藏; 2.编译过程:v-if切换有一个局部编译/卸载的过程,切换过程中合适地销毁和重建内部的事件监听和子组件;v-show只是简单的基于css切换;...
I have a weird bug 🤔 I have a component and use v-if="panel" for checking if the variable is not null But in the @click it is still nullable, but this will never be null there
处理for循环是处于if的上面的,所以我们由此可以判定v-for的优先级是高于v-if的。 那么我们写个demo,在一个p标签上,同时加上v-for和v-if: <pv-for="item in arr"v-if="isTrue">{{item}} 当我们打印vue.$options.render,打印出的函数,我们可以在浏览器中看到一个打印出来的render函数 ƒanonymous...
在Vue.js中,可以使用v-for指令根据列表索引来设置样式。v-for指令用于循环渲染列表中的元素,并提供了索引参数。 要根据列表索引设置样式,可以在v-for指令中使用索引参数。例如,假设有一个包含多个项目的列表,可以通过在v-for指令中使用索引参数来设置每个项目的样式。 下面是一个示例: 代码语言:txt 复制 ...